U.S. Air Force Mulls B-52 Upgrade Effort

Credit: B-52: USAF
The U.S. Air Force may formalize plans for a B-52J upgrade variant of its venerable bomber, and briefed industry on the potential effort during a platform update at Tinker AFB, Oklahoma, Aerospace DAILY has learned.
